HC Deb 30 April 1901 vol 93 cc179-80

Resolutions reported from the Committee:—

  1. 1. "That, in the case of the London United Tramways, Petition for Bill, the Standing Orders ought to be dispensed with:—That the parties be permitted to proceed with their Bill, provided that the powers to construct Tramways Nos, 2, 2A, 3, 3A, 4, 4A, 5, 5A, 6, 6A, 7, 7A, 7B, 8, 16, 17, 18, and 18A be struck out of the Bill:—That the Committee on the Bill do report how far such Order has been complied with."
  2. 2. "That, in the case of the Rodgers' Patent Bill [Lords], the Standing Orders ought to be dispensed with:—That the parties be permitted to proceed with their Bill."
  3. 3. "That, in the case of the London County Council (General Powers) Bill, Petition for additional Provision, the Standing Orders ought to be dispensed with:—That the parties be permitted to introduce their additional Provision, if the Committee on the Bill think fit."
  4. 4. "That, in the case of the Dorking Gas Bill, Petition for additional Provision 180 the Standing Orders ought to be dispensed with:—That the parties be permitted to introduce their additional Provision, if the Committee on the Bill think fit."
  5. 5. "That, in the case of the Stalybridge, Hyde, Mossley, and Dukinfield Tramways and Electricity Board Bill, Petition for dispensing with Standing Order 129 in the case of the Oldham, Ashton, and Hyde Electric Tramway Company' against the Bill, the said Standing Order ought not to be dispensed with."

First four Resolutions agreed to.

Report to lie upon the Table.
